Job description

Job Description & Requirements

  1. Ensure that the Inspection department approves fittings, ducts, water pipes, and other accessories before the installation begins.
  2. Deliver all tools required for the fitting including power tools, hand tools, scaffolding, and ladder on time and in the exact numbers as mentioned in the list.
  3. Prepare, apply, and get approval for the HVAC shop drawings, work method statement, MEP-coordination drawing, and project specification from the head engineer.
  4. Coordinate installation schedule with team members and other departments working on the project.
  5. Monitor site activities and make sure all rules and regulations are followed, making reports on daily progress made at work and ensuring it reaches the superiors.
  6. Ensure safe construction of heating, ventilation, and air conditioning maintenance according to rules and regulations set by the safety policy manual by the company, ensuring that the protection and safety equipment is 100 percent tried and tested for safe use.
  7. Arrange labor and other professionals including pipe fitter, duct fitter, and assistant duct fitter, acting as a supervisor for the installation and maintenance project.
  8. Additional responsibilities include arranging for the safety gear and equipment needed to perform their work.
  9. Documentation of the Conduct Testing inspection process for a variety of tasks including the light test for ducts, underground chilled water piping system, and hydro test.
  10. Attend weekly and monthly meetings held by the project manager and QC supervisor to discuss project updates and completion.
  11. Assist the commission team during the testing, balancing, and adjusting phases of air and hydronic fitting.
